var readSessionData = function () {
var sessionPath = config.getSessionFilePath();
if (! files.exists(sessionPath))
return {};
return JSON.parse(files.readFile(sessionPath, { encoding: 'utf8' }));
};
var writeSessionData = function (data) {
var sessionPath = config.getSessionFilePath();
var tries = 0;
while (true) {
if (tries++ > 10)
throw new Error("can't find a unique name for temporary file?");
// Create a temporary file in the same directory where we
// ultimately want to write the session file. Use the exclusive
// flag to atomically ensure that the file doesn't exist, create
// it, and make it readable and writable only by the current
// user (mode 0600).
var tempPath =
files.pathJoin(files.pathDirname(sessionPath), '.meteorsession.' +
Math.floor(Math.random() * 999999));
try {
var fd = files.open(tempPath, 'wx', 0o600);
} catch (e) {
continue;
}
try {
// Write `data` to the file.
var buf = new Buffer(JSON.stringify(data, undefined, 2), 'utf8');
files.write(fd, buf, 0, buf.length, 0);
} finally {
files.close(fd);
}
// Atomically remove the old file (if any) and replace it with
// the temporary file we just created.
files.rename(tempPath, sessionPath);
return;
}
};

var sendAuthorizeRequest = function (clientId, redirectUri, state) {
var authCodeUrl = config.getOauthUrl() + "/authorize?" +
querystring.stringify({
state: state,
response_type: "code",
client_id: clientId,
redirect_uri: redirectUri
});
// It's very important that we don't have request follow the
// redirect for us, but instead issue the second request ourselves,
// since request would pass our credentials along to the redirected
// URL. See comments in http-helpers.js.
var codeResult = httpHelpers.request({
url: authCodeUrl,
method: 'POST',
strictSSL: true,
useAuthHeader: true
});
var response = codeResult.response;
if (response.statusCode !== 302 || ! response.headers.location) {
throw new Error('access-denied');
}
if (url.parse(response.headers.location).hostname !==
url.parse(redirectUri).hostname) {
// If we didn't get an immediate redirect to the redirectUri then
// presumably the oauth server is trying to interact with us (make
// us log in, authorize the client, or something like that). We're
// not a web browser so we can't participate in such things.
throw new Error('access-denied');
}
return { location: response.headers.location };
};

// Either we didn't have an existing token, or it didn't work. Do an
// OAuth flow to log in.
var redirectUri = url + '/_oauth/meteor-developer';
// Duplicate code from packages/oauth/oauth_common.js. In Meteor 0.9.1, we
// switched to a new URL style for Oauth that no longer has the "?close"
// parameter at the end. However, we need all of our backend services to be
// compatible with old Meteor tools which were written before 0.9.1. These old
// meteor tools only know how to deal with oauth URLs that have the "?close"
// query parameter, so our services (packages.meteor.com, etc) have to use the
// old-style URL. This means that all new Meteor tools also need to use the
// old-style URL to be compatible with the new servers which are backwards-
// compatible with the old tool.
if (! accountsConfiguration.loginStyle) {
redirectUri = redirectUri + "?close";
}
